projects
/
cascardo
/
linux.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
[media] docs-rst: fix cross-references for videodev2.h
[cascardo/linux.git]
/
Documentation
/
media
/
uapi
/
v4l
/
vidioc-enum-frameintervals.rst
diff --git
a/Documentation/media/uapi/v4l/vidioc-enum-frameintervals.rst
b/Documentation/media/uapi/v4l/vidioc-enum-frameintervals.rst
index
ceae600
..
83f641f
100644
(file)
--- a/
Documentation/media/uapi/v4l/vidioc-enum-frameintervals.rst
+++ b/
Documentation/media/uapi/v4l/vidioc-enum-frameintervals.rst
@@
-15,7
+15,8
@@
VIDIOC_ENUM_FRAMEINTERVALS - Enumerate frame intervals
Synopsis
========
Synopsis
========
-.. cpp:function:: int ioctl( int fd, int request, struct v4l2_frmivalenum *argp )
+.. c:function:: int ioctl( int fd, VIDIOC_ENUM_FRAMEINTERVALS, struct v4l2_frmivalenum *argp )
+ :name: VIDIOC_ENUM_FRAMEINTERVALS
Arguments
Arguments
@@
-24,11
+25,8
@@
Arguments
``fd``
File descriptor returned by :ref:`open() <func-open>`.
``fd``
File descriptor returned by :ref:`open() <func-open>`.
-``request``
- VIDIOC_ENUM_FRAMEINTERVALS
-
``argp``
``argp``
- Pointer to a struct :
ref:`v4l2_frmivalenum <v4l2-frmivalenum>
`
+ Pointer to a struct :
c:type:`v4l2_frmivalenum
`
structure that contains a pixel format and size and receives a frame
interval.
structure that contains a pixel format and size and receives a frame
interval.
@@
-73,7
+71,9
@@
the device supports. Only for the ``V4L2_FRMIVAL_TYPE_DISCRETE`` type
does it make sense to increase the index value to receive more frame
intervals.
does it make sense to increase the index value to receive more frame
intervals.
-.. note:: The order in which the frame intervals are returned has no
+.. note::
+
+ The order in which the frame intervals are returned has no
special meaning. In particular does it not say anything about potential
default frame intervals.
special meaning. In particular does it not say anything about potential
default frame intervals.
@@
-101,7
+101,9
@@
the application, *OUT* denotes values that the driver fills in. The
application should zero out all members except for the *IN* fields.
application should zero out all members except for the *IN* fields.
-.. _v4l2-frmival-stepwise:
+.. c:type:: v4l2_frmival_stepwise
+
+.. tabularcolumns:: |p{4.4cm}|p{4.4cm}|p{8.7cm}|
.. flat-table:: struct v4l2_frmival_stepwise
:header-rows: 0
.. flat-table:: struct v4l2_frmival_stepwise
:header-rows: 0
@@
-111,7
+113,7
@@
application should zero out all members except for the *IN* fields.
- .. row 1
- .. row 1
- - struct :
ref:`v4l2_fract <v4l2-fract>
`
+ - struct :
c:type:`v4l2_fract
`
- ``min``
- ``min``
@@
-119,7
+121,7
@@
application should zero out all members except for the *IN* fields.
- .. row 2
- .. row 2
- - struct :
ref:`v4l2_fract <v4l2-fract>
`
+ - struct :
c:type:`v4l2_fract
`
- ``max``
- ``max``
@@
-127,7
+129,7
@@
application should zero out all members except for the *IN* fields.
- .. row 3
- .. row 3
- - struct :
ref:`v4l2_fract <v4l2-fract>
`
+ - struct :
c:type:`v4l2_fract
`
- ``step``
- ``step``
@@
-135,7
+137,7
@@
application should zero out all members except for the *IN* fields.
-..
_v4l2-frmivalenum:
+..
c:type:: v4l2_frmivalenum
.. flat-table:: struct v4l2_frmivalenum
:header-rows: 0
.. flat-table:: struct v4l2_frmivalenum
:header-rows: 0
@@
-198,7
+200,7
@@
application should zero out all members except for the *IN* fields.
- .. row 7
-
- .. row 7
-
- - struct :
ref:`v4l2_fract <v4l2-fract>
`
+ - struct :
c:type:`v4l2_fract
`
- ``discrete``
- ``discrete``
@@
-207,7
+209,7
@@
application should zero out all members except for the *IN* fields.
- .. row 8
-
- .. row 8
-
- - struct :
ref:`v4l2_frmival_stepwise <v4l2-frmival-stepwise>
`
+ - struct :
c:type:`v4l2_frmival_stepwise
`
- ``stepwise``
- ``stepwise``
@@
-229,7
+231,9
@@
Enums
=====
=====
-.. _v4l2-frmivaltypes:
+.. c:type:: v4l2_frmivaltypes
+
+.. tabularcolumns:: |p{6.6cm}|p{2.2cm}|p{8.7cm}|
.. flat-table:: enum v4l2_frmivaltypes
:header-rows: 0
.. flat-table:: enum v4l2_frmivaltypes
:header-rows: 0